Heterogenous nuclear ribonucleoprotein M (hnRNP M) belongs to a family of RNA-binding multi-protein complexes (hnRNP proteins) that facilitate pre-mRNA processing (1,2). hnRNP M binds to GU rich regions of RNA and exists as 4 isoforms named M1-M4 (2). Binding to pre-mRNA in early stages of spliceosome assembly, hnRNP M contributes to splicing events by inducing exon skipping as well as promoting exon inclusion (3,4). hnRNP M is expressed on the surface of Kupffer cells, and acts as a receptor for carcinoembryonic antigen (CEA), a biomarker for colorectal cancer metastasis to the liver (5-7). hnRNP M has also shown to be a key regulator of the innate immune response in macrophages, where it represses key inflammatory and antimicrobial genes (8,9).
